Birmingham Hajj and Umrah pilgrims urged to check health advice
Birmingham Muslims planning to travel to Saudi Arabia for the annual for the Hajj and Umrah have been urged to check the latest health advice before booking trips. The Hajj pilgrimage to Mecca is expected to fall between September 9-14 while Umrah can be undertaken at any time of the year. In recent years cases of Middle-East Respiratory Syndrome coronavirus (MERS-CoV) have prompted warnings for at-risk groups not to travel to Saudi Arabia but Public Health England (PHE) and National Travel Health Network and Centre (NaTHNaC) do not currently advise any travel restrictions.
